# Break-Glass: Mergewell Dedupe Pipeline

If the customer-record dedupe job locks the identity table, reviewers may invoke emergency access. Approve only with a second reviewer present. All actions are logged to the audit bucket. Unlock the override console with the passphrase below:

strongbox words: holax-rusax-jorath-aldeth

Ticket: Config drift found during FD leak hunt on Quillbarrow ingest workers. While chasing the leaked file descriptors, I noticed the descriptor ceiling and socket-reuse flags differ between the two prod hosts, which explains why only one box hits the limit. The leak itself is in the retry path that reopens spool files without closing the old handle; fix is in review. To reproduce the drift, compare against the canonical values, which are as follows.

settings of bajop-badug:
holath:
  pin: 1590
  metrics_host: metrics.holath.qorvelsys.internal
  tenant: sorix
  seal: seal_ecae8588

Quick heads-up on Pinwheel UI versioning: we cut a minor release every sprint, and anything touching component props needs a changeset file in the PR. No changeset, no merge — the bot will nag you. Majors are rare and go through the design council first. The full policy, with examples of what counts as breaking, lives on the internal page below.

wiki page, bahip-yahip: https://grafana.qirvanlabs.corp/browse/display/projects/cc3a1b9dbfc9

# Service Accounts: String Extraction

The `extract-i18n` script pulls translatable strings from all Bramblewick repos and pushes them to the Glossa service. It runs under the `i18n-extractor` service account. Do not run it under your personal account; Glossa rate-limits individual users aggressively. The account has write access to the staging catalog only. Set the token in your shell before invoking the script. The current staging token is below.

API key for kahap-kafog: zpat15_6qzxZ7YR8aDwjmp